Where angels go trouble follows / William Frye Productions ; director, James Neilson ; producer, William Frye ; screenplay, Blanche Hanalis.

Contributor(s): Publication details: United States : Columbia Pictures Corp., 1968.Description: 1 DVD sd., colUniform titles: Subject(s): Production credits:
  • Photography, Sam Leavitt ; music, Lalo Schifrin ; editor, Adrienne Fazan.
Cast: Rosalind Russell (Mother Superior Simplicia), Stella Stevens (Sister George), Binnie Barnes (Sister Celestine), Mary Wickes (Sister Clarissa), Dolores Sutton (Sister Rose Marie), Susan Saint James (Rosabelle), Milton Berle, Arthur Godfrey, Van Johnson, WiSummary: Comedic drama centering around nuns in a convent and the conflict between the traditional, rigid values of the Roman Catholic church and the liberalism of the 1960s.
